**Ticket: Config drift in GlyphPress rendering pipeline**

Support team: the markdown renderer in region B is producing different heading anchors than region A, causing broken in-page links for customers. Root cause is drift between the deployed renderer configs after last week's hotfix. Until reconciliation completes, the expected canonical configuration values are listed below.

service settings:
[istax]
port = 9090
team = sormir
host = istax.ferradyn.corp
region = central-2
access_code = ac_447e33
timeout_ms = 250

Context: Ardenfell line margins slipped three points over two quarters. Drivers: input steel costs, aggressive discounting at the Westmoor branch, and a stale price book. Proposal: uplift list prices four percent, tighten discount authority to regional level, sunset the two lowest-margin SKUs. Risk: volume loss at Halverton accounts, estimated under two percent. Decision requested at Thursday's review. Modelling assumptions are in the appendix pack. The commercial reasoning leadership wants kept close is noted directly below.

board note of tajop-yajof: The finance team signed off on a budget of $77.6 million for Project Pramir.

# Service Accounts: String Extraction

The `extract-i18n` script pulls translatable strings from all Bramblewick repos and pushes them to the Glossa service. It runs under the `i18n-extractor` service account. Do not run it under your personal account; Glossa rate-limits individual users aggressively. The account has write access to the staging catalog only. Set the token in your shell before invoking the script. The current staging token is below.

API key for kahap-kafog: zpat15_6qzxZ7YR8aDwjmp

Runbook: Pennywhistle notification fan-out backpressure. When the fan-out workers fall behind, the outbox table balloons and delivery latency spikes — you'll see it first in the Dovetail queue-depth graph. Don't just scale workers; check whether a single noisy tenant is flooding the topic, and throttle them via the tenant config first. If you do scale, bump FANOUT_WORKERS in the deploy env, redeploy, and watch for drain within ten minutes. The workers authenticate to the broker with a credential set on the next line of the env file.

env line for tagaf-yahif: LEDGER_TOKEN29=a7e22fd0ee7d43436e62c1c3439fb